Jesper Svensson took Sweden's third gold at the European Championships in Helsinki, Finland, when he won the All Event with a score of 5,567. In the All Event, all 24 qualifying series over the various distances are included before a winner is crowned.

- It feels fantastically nice and glorious to win the All Event.

This indicates that I mostly kept a high level during the championship, says Jesper Svensson.

Svensson was also part of the Swedish team that took bronze in 5-man.

After winning the qualifier, they fell in the semifinals against the Netherlands and had to settle for the bronze.

- It feels sad that we do not give the Netherlands a worthy match.

We do very well in the qualifiers but do not reach the level in the semifinals, says Svensson who with today's two medals took a total of four during the European Championships.

In addition to Svensson, Pontus Andersson, James Blomgren, Markus Jansson, Martin Larsen and William Svensson were part of the 5-man team.

Sweden has now won six medals in the championship in Helsinki.
